Noa Marciano
The Israeli army reported the death of Noa Marciano, a female soldier held captive in Gaza by Palestinian terrorist group Hamas, on Tuesday.
A day after the army confirmed her identification following Hamas’ release of a video showing the young woman in captivity, the army issued a statement calling Marciano a fallen IDF soldier abducted by a terror organization.
On Monday, Hamas’s military wing released a video of Marciano identifying herself and pleading with Israel to end its bombing campaign, which was paired with an image of her apparently dead.
Marciano was killed in an Israeli strike, according to Abu Obeida, a spokesman for Hamas’s military wing. The Israeli army did not specify how she died.
Marciano’s death raises the total number of Israeli troops killed in Gaza to 47 since the start of the war.
Since Hamas fighters carried out the worst attack on southern Israeli communities in the country’s history on October 7, Israel has been continuously pounding the Gaza Strip.
According to Israeli officials, the Hamas attacks killed over 1,200 individuals, the majority of whom were civilians, and captured approximately 240 others.
As per the Hamas-run health ministry in Gaza, more than 11,200 individuals have been killed in Gaza in retaliatory Israel strikes, the vast majority of them were civilians, including thousands of children.
